Why are child posts not listed in the main index?

Posted under General

I've been uploading images fro mthe CG set Sweet Home by Kiryama Taichi, and I've noticed now that child posts are not posted to the main index (titled as "/"). What reason is there for this? Often times there is a good reason to post a child image--a subsequent doujin page or an image that's part of a scene in a CG set. That's what the child image function is for.

The problem is that people tend to rate child posts with fewer frequency as they do with parent posts, because parent posts are featured on the front page without any search required to find it. Not showing child images in the main index is like encouraging me not to use the child image function because I know that they'll be rated lower. Child images should be given the same priority as other images.

Updated by hextra

This is to avoid people spamming the front page with long series of very similar images, basically.

It's your own choice whether you think something should be childed or not, but when you upload an entire doujin and don't child the posts, it's more likely that I won't approve them. And if I do approve them, I'll parent/child them myself.

For CG sets, assuming they're not 260 variations of the same image, I think pools are often a better option than parenting.

One thing about child posts: the first of the set to be uploaded is not always the right one to make the parent.

For example, if an artist does a sketch of an image, which gets posted, then he puts up the finished, full-color version a week later...when the color image gets uploaded, IT should be the parent. Or if the artist puts a low-res sample up first, then a while later puts up a high-res version, the high-res image should be the parent if both versions get posted here.

Yeah, some artists upload their stuff in stages. The finished product should be the parent. Now if it's later modified a bit (like this trend on pixiv of editing existing images to look like magazine covers), being last doesn't automatically make it the parent any more than being first does.
